🎶 IVE Returns to Japan with 'Be Alright'
K-pop sensation IVE is back in Japan with fresh music. On July 30, the group dropped their 3rd Japanese album 'Be Alright' across major music platforms. This marks their first Japanese comeback in 11 months, following 2023's ALIVE.
📀 6 Songs with a Bold Message
The album features six tracks, including the title song Be Alright and Dare Me, the OST for NTV drama Dame Mane! - Unpopular Talent, Will Be Managed!.
Fan-favorite hits from IVE's Korean discography also made the cut—Japanese versions of Accendio, Blue Heart, and WOW (from their 2nd full album) were reimagined for local fans.
🎧 Title Track: Be Alright
Be Alright blends upbeat instrumentals with empowering vocals, conveying a message of embracing change and forging ahead without fear.
🌏 IVE's Rising Power in Japan
Since their official Japanese debut in October 2022 with ELEVEN, IVE has seen a meteoric rise. The debut single earned a Gold Disc certification from the Recording Industry Association of Japan.
In just one month, they landed on the prestigious NHK Kōhaku Uta Gassen, and last year, they made history by performing at the Tokyo Dome during their world tour.
This year, IVE continued their Japanese expansion with fan concerts in four cities, drawing over 100,000 attendees. Next up? A debut performance at Rock in Japan Festival 2025 this September, following their unforgettable Summer Sonic stage last year.
